An air density table and air density calculator shows the … The density of air or atmospheric density, denoted ρ, is the mass per unit volume of Earth's atmosphere. Air density, like air pressure, decreases with increasing altitude. It also changes with variation in atmospheric pressure, temperature and humidity. At 101.325 kPa (abs) and 20 °C (68 °F), air has a density of … See more Other things being equal, hotter air is less dense than cooler air and will thus rise through cooler air. WebNov 18, 2024 · The density of air is denoted by the greek letter ρ. It measures the mass of the air per unit volume. As the molecules of gases are free to move, the density of air can vary over a wide range. Thus air density at Earth’s surface would be different than at 50 kilometres above the earth.
